Online phlebotomy class offer the standard course material but supplement it with the help of videos and webcasts. However they su from an inability to provide hands on practical training. These programs teach a student a number of methods to draw blood from patients and in the proper use of lab equipment. Someone is also instructed the appropriate ways of keeping meticulous record keeping and with coping with all the general public as a medical professional.
